1TOMS RIVER, NJ – Ocean County officials have approved a series of traffic signal revisions at four key intersections in Jackson Township aimed at improving safety and easing congestion in one of the county’s fastest-growing communities.

The upgrades, authorized by the Ocean County Board of Commissioners, will involve modernizing signal timing, coordination, and equipment at multiple intersections along county-maintained roads, including Route 547, Route 528, and North and South New Prospect Roads.

The changes are part of the county’s ongoing traffic management initiative to address increasing traffic volumes in western Ocean County.
